David Humble
David Gerard M. Humble (born March 6, 1967 in Dumfries ) is a Canadian badminton player .
Career
David Humble took part in the 1992 Olympics in men's doubles and singles. In doubles with Anil Kaul , he was able to fight his way up to the second round, while in the singles he was eliminated in round one. In doubles he was 9th and in singles 33rd in the final score. In 1987 he had become the Canadian champion for the first time. In 1993 he won another national title.
